]> git.proxmox.com Git - pmg-docs.git/blobdiff - pmg-installation.adoc
docs: pmgconfig: fix path to transport file
[pmg-docs.git] / pmg-installation.adoc
index 2860177e5674ad8464993f470268f8fde82321e1..a77c155f1ff6fa6043df1062b68b54e95a66d2db 100644 (file)
@@ -433,8 +433,8 @@ or the `md5sum` CLI tool:
 ----
 
 
-Other Repository Sources
-~~~~~~~~~~~~~~~~~~~~~~~~
+Debian Non-Free Repository
+~~~~~~~~~~~~~~~~~~~~~~~~~~
 
 Certain software cannot be made available in the `main` and `contrib`
 areas of the {debian} archives, since it does not adhere to the Debian
@@ -447,12 +447,8 @@ are needed in order to support the RAR archive format:
 
 * `libclamunrar` for detecting viruses in RAR archives.
 
-.Additional sources.list entry for `non-free`
-----
-deb http://deb.debian.org/debian/ bookworm non-free
-deb http://security.debian.org/debian-security bookworm-security non-free
-deb http://deb.debian.org/debian/ bookworm-updates non-free
-----
+To enable the `non-free` component, run `editor /etc/apt/sources.list` and
+append `non-free` to the end of each `.debian.org` repository line.
 
 Following this, you can install the required packages with:
 
@@ -460,3 +456,20 @@ Following this, you can install the required packages with:
 apt update
 apt install libclamunrar p7zip-rar
 ----
+
+
+[[pmg_debian_firmware_repo]]
+Debian Firmware Repository
+~~~~~~~~~~~~~~~~~~~~~~~~~
+Starting with Debian Bookworm ({pmg} 8) non-free firmware (as defined by
+https://www.debian.org/social_contract#guidelines[DFSG]) has been moved to the
+newly created Debian repository component `non-free-firmware`.
+
+Enable this repository if you want to set up
+xref:pmg_firmware_cpu[Early OS Microcode Updates] or need additional
+xref:pmg_firmware_runtime_files[Runtime Firmware Files] not already included in
+the pre-installed package `pve-firmware`.
+
+To be able to install packages from this component, run
+`editor /etc/apt/sources.list`, append `non-free-firmware` to the end of each
+`.debian.org` repository line and run `apt update`.